neo4j pycharm启动报错json.decoder.JSONDecodeError: Expecting value: line 1 column 1 (char 0)
时间: 2023-08-27 18:16:37 浏览: 281
Learning Neo4j 3.x(2nd)(英文原版) 免费
5星 · 资源好评率100%
你好!对于启动报错 `json.decoder.JSONDecodeError: Expecting value: line 1 column 1 (char 0)`,这通常是由于无效的 JSON 数据导致的问题。这个错误表明在所提供的 JSON 字符串中找不到预期的 JSON 值。
要解决这个问题,你可以尝试以下几个步骤:
1. 检查 JSON 数据的有效性:确保你提供的 JSON 字符串是有效的,没有语法错误或格式问题。可以使用在线 JSON 验证工具来验证你的 JSON 数据。
2. 检查数据源:如果你的代码从外部数据源获取 JSON 数据,请确保数据源可靠且正确。可能是数据源返回了一个空字符串或格式不正确的数据。
3. 检查代码逻辑:检查你的代码,确认你正确地处理了 JSON 数据。确保你使用正确的方法解析 JSON 字符串,例如使用 `json.loads()` 方法。
4. 检查网络连接:如果你的代码通过网络获取 JSON 数据,请确保你的网络连接正常,服务器可正常访问,并且返回的数据是有效的 JSON 格式。
如果以上步骤都没有解决问题,可以尝试提供更多的代码和错误信息,以便我们更好地帮助你解决问题。
阅读全文